A British family’s summer holiday in France turned into a “hellish” ordeal after they arrived at their Airbnb to find a dead rat, filthy rooms, a glowing green swimming pool and poison scattered across the floors.

Richard Glendenning, from London, had travelled to France with his wife, her parents and their eight-month-old puppy for a 10-night stay at an 18th-century barn in rural Bars, near Bergerac.

The family had expected the property to be rustic but charming, having booked the accommodation because of its private pool, sauna and outdoor space.

Instead, Richard said they were left horrified by the condition of the property when they arrived on July 27.

“It was the messiest place, and it looked like nobody had bothered to clean it for a year or so – it was awful,” he told the Mirror.

He described the property as resembling something from a horror film, with insects, cobwebs and flies found throughout the accommodation.

In one bedroom, the family discovered a dead rodent, which Richard described as a rat. Other rooms reportedly contained dirty mattresses on the floor, while one bedroom had stacks of wood where a bed should have been.

The swimming pool was another major disappointment, with Richard describing it as a “radioactive, glowing green colour” rather than the blue pool shown in the property’s photographs.

The family also found a layer of scum around the edge of the pool and said some of the advertised outdoor furniture was missing.

The situation became even more concerning because the family had brought their puppy with the owner’s permission.

Richard said they found what appeared to be gravel or salt scattered across the floors and dining table, only to discover that it was poison which had been put down at the property.

“She knew beforehand we were bringing a puppy, so that was unbelievably dangerous,” he said.

The family also complained about the kitchen facilities, claiming the main oven was so small that it could not even accommodate half a pizza. They were offered access to the oven in another building, but said it was so dirty that they could not use it initially.

Their first attempt to enjoy a meal outside also ended in disaster when a table near the pool collapsed beneath their food and drinks.

“We put it all on the table, and it instantly collapsed. All the food and wine, everything went everywhere and broken plates,” Richard said.

The family documented the problems and contacted both the property owner and Airbnb during their stay.

The owner reportedly said a group of young people had stayed at the property before them and left it in a poor condition. Cleaners later returned, and the family said the pool eventually returned to a blue colour after two or three days.

Airbnb offered to relocate the family under its AirCover protection, but they said moving was impractical because it was peak summer, they were travelling with two elderly parents and had only one car.

The ordeal continued until their final night, when rain reportedly leaked through the roof and into a bedroom through a light socket. Richard’s wife said the water flooded the bed and soaked the contents of her suitcase.

After the holiday, Richard summed up the experience bluntly: “We need a holiday after the holiday. It just got worse and worse – it was hellish.”

An Airbnb spokesperson said: “We are disappointed to hear about this experience and how it was handled. We have reached out to the guest to provide a monetary refund for the entire cost of their stay and are investigating the host.

“We have standards and ground rules for hosts, which require listings to be clean and free of health hazards, safety hazards and secure. While these reports are rare, we investigate and take the relevant action, which can include removal of listings from Airbnb.”

The company said it was also providing feedback to the customer service teams that handled the family’s case, after Richard said the case had been closed without a satisfactory outcome.

The family had expected a rustic French getaway but instead left with an experience they described as a “horror house” holiday.
